ALUMINUM (IMS)
The Printed Circuits in Aluminum (IMS - insulated Metal substrates) consist of a metal base plate covered by a thin layer of dielectric (usually an epoxy based layer) and in this case instead of using the usual base material for the circuit (vetronite), aluminum is used as a carrier for copper.
Due to this type of construction, the IMS can only house components on the copper side and in most applications the base plate is attached to a heatsink to provide cooling, generally using thermal grease and screws.
For printed circuits with a metal core there are many combinations of aluminum thickness, insulating layer and copper and are suitable for applications in which the electronics manage very high currents, up to several hundred Amperes, with the need for thermal dissipation and robustness. mechanics.
